twist the diaphragm below the idiot lights anti clockwise,it will pop out,unhook from flap.think there's a circlip that holds the pin for the flap,remove and pull pin out.pull flap out.trace tube back to solenoid valve(behind oil cooler and front coil-right side of bike)disconnect wiring and remove(makes a good paper weight)just below front engine mount is vacuum tank,remove and discard,trace tube back to below headstock,cut back and insert suitable bolt to blank off(4mm) make sure it seals this tube or you'll have an intake leak.you may have to loosen right rad to gain access.all thats left to do now is cover hole left in snorkel.cut the lid from an oil container so as you're left with a disc and simply silicone on.jobbed

don't know anything about £25 gizmo.have a pcr111 myself.save some pennies and buy one-well worth it,or a pcr11,just as good,but you can't hook it up to a lap top(cheaper though)

ps the flap that you mention is to get the bike through drive by noise tests-it closes at about 4,500rpm and restricts about two thirds of the intake!what a load of bollocks!!

its the flapper valve in the snorkel you're removing that restricts the intake noise level! and intake volume.

the secondry air thing is a seperate system that bleeds air into the exhaust to help on emissions.

go with the spacer,it will help the bike turn easier,you can also raise the forks in the yokes to help.don't go mad,a bit at a time.

the 180 is taller than a 190 so helps again on tuning,i run a 190-55 or60 if i can get them.

Removing the PAIR clean air system won't give you any power, it just saves a bit of weight and clears clutter.

PC111r with a custom map is what you want and a 42T rear sprocket.
